India Export Policy Checker
01013020 Restricted

HSN code 01013020 covers live horses, asses, mules, and hinnies—equine animals that are classified based on their age, weight, and breed characteristics for tariff assessment purposes. These animals are traded internationally for purposes including breeding, sporting, agricultural work, and leisure activities. Exports of equine livestock from India are restricted and require appropriate licensing or permits from relevant authorities.
